I am coming up to my second review and am expecting my monthly payments to increase(my wife had a salary increase recently) although they are high at the moment and I am paying £817 per month.
I am using a lot of Petrol at the moment as my Mother In Law is ill and she lives in Southampton and we are in London so a 260 mile round trip about £80 a time in petrol.
We have been doing the trip at least 3-4 times month, sometimes twice in 1 week and the cost of the added fuel is mounting up.
Can I note the increased fuel cost at my review if I explain the reasons.
Also my son has moved back home so the food bill has increasd as well.
Will this all be taken into account as if the payments increase much more it will be a real struggle to make the payments.
The increased fuel costs could be set against the payrise your wife had and if your IVA payments were not affected your IP may not have a problem. Try and keep the receipts as back up and if you need a further reduction he/she may be able to reduce payments by 15%
Don't just keep the petrol receipts, but also keep a weekly log of your mileage covered - easy to do from your car's own recording system - to demonstrate the increased miles travelled. You won't believe how anal some creditors and their representatives can be about fuel costs!
